The Naval Power Finance Organization has an opening for a Tomahawk Munitions Acceleration & Capacity Lead (P4) to support capacity-related investments and rate-increase efforts across the Tomahawk portfolio. This role provides financial support for Test Equipment upgrades, Obsolescence Redesign efforts, capital projects, and supplier rate-readiness initiatives.

This position works closely with Program Management, Operations, Engineering, and Supply Chain to help ensure timely, accurate financial analysis and reporting. While there are no direct reports, the role offers exposure to a broad set of programs and an opportunity to learn, collaborate, and contribute to important acceleration efforts in a fast-paced environment.

With more than 185,000 global employees, RTX pushes the limits of technology and science to redefine how we connect and protect our world. Through industry-leading businesses – Collins Aerospace, Pratt & Whitney and Raytheon – we are advancing aviation, engineering integrated defense systems and developing next-generation technology solutions and manufacturing to help global customers address their most critical challenges.
